1. Understanding Key Regulatory Requirements

Rollators are classified as medical devices in most jurisdictions and must comply with regulations such as:

  • CE Marking under MDR (EU Medical Device Regulation)

  • FDA 510(k) clearance for the US market

  • ISO 11199 standards for walking aids

  • Local labeling, packaging, and documentation rules

Procurement teams must maintain up-to-date knowledge of relevant laws and verify that every supplier’s products and documents align with target market requirements.

2. Document Management: From RFQ to Delivery

Document requirements span the entire procurement lifecycle and include:

  • Technical files (drawings, specifications, test reports)

  • Compliance certificates (CE, FDA, ISO, country-specific approvals)

  • Quality management system (QMS) documents

  • Shipping, labeling, and customs paperwork

  • Change control and nonconformance records

Best-in-class organizations use digital document management systems to centralize, secure, and track every file with full version control and audit logs.

3. Supplier Qualification & Continuous Compliance

Compliance is not a one-time event but a continuous process. Leading procurement teams:

  • Assess supplier compliance processes during onboarding and at regular intervals

  • Conduct periodic document audits and request updated certificates

  • Leverage checklists and automated reminders to ensure no document is missed

Suppliers who demonstrate proactive compliance build long-term trust and reduce buyer risk.

4. Digital Tools for Compliance & Documentation

Modern procurement uses digital tools to streamline compliance:

  • Centralized cloud-based document repositories with restricted access controls

  • Automated expiry tracking and renewal notifications for certificates

  • Blockchain or e-signature technology for tamper-proof records

  • Compliance dashboards with real-time visibility for all stakeholders

These tools reduce manual workload, ensure audit readiness, and improve response times to regulatory changes or inspections.

5. Risk Mitigation & Issue Resolution

To manage compliance risks, procurement teams should:

  • Include clear compliance requirements and penalties in contracts

  • Conduct mock audits and regulatory readiness drills

  • Maintain escalation procedures for non-compliance or document gaps

Transparent, proactive compliance management reinforces supplier trust and strengthens procurement’s reputation with internal and external stakeholders.
